Visual tool-validation evidence / scope-limited report
Follow one device dossier from release to correction
Intended use shown
An authorised manufacturer uses MDIS to prepare a device document release, obtain a partner's review, correct an affected document and deliver the approved successor. The worked example is the synthetic AtlasView Multi-EO Release Monitor dossier.
The story
39 consecutive steps, 39 original screenshots. Follow the manufacturer, the authorised representative and an unrelated company in separate authenticated sessions. Each page carries the exact executed Gherkin step and its observed outcome.
Disposition
Representative workflow evidence. A passing scenario supports this defined workflow on the recorded candidate. It does not approve every MDIS requirement, every redesign screen, or a client's own configuration.
How to read it
Read the expectation above each image, then compare the observed result with the screen. Assertions about persisted identities, revisions and audit history are identified explicitly: those facts are not established by a screenshot alone. The PDF uses large A3 landscape pages; each page shows the captured viewport; full original images remain available in the HTML; the companion HTML opens offline and supports full-size images.
Execution scope
What was exercised - and where
Software and environment
MDIS ui-v2 + API + PostgreSQL, built and run as a local disposable Docker stack. Chromium automated browser execution. Synthetic accounts and documents only. Storage uses fake GCS, email uses Mailpit with the SMTP proxy, and EUDAMED uses the disposable simulator; these external production services are not validated here.
Starting conditions
The disposable seed supplies an existing device dossier and connected operators. This focused story adds an authorised representative, opens its first release candidate and prepares two synthetic document revisions. It begins after account and device provisioning; those setup workflows and medical-device clinical use are outside this story.

Results and remaining coverage
A passed story is one part of the evidence
Recorded machine result
The selected story passed all 39 steps. The latest complete browser run at ac5713498 recorded 70/71 normal tests passed (98.6%), 1 failed and 0 skipped. Its separate authentication lane passed 2/2; combined, that is 72/73 (98.6%). The screenshots in this report come from the earlier focused run at b275539ea5; they are not relabelled as captures of ac5713498. The full-suite result and illustrated evidence therefore have distinct source identities.
Redesign coverage
The recorded screen-ledger baseline is 84 screens: 47 uncovered, 34 preview-only, 2 real-stack and 1 recorded. A test can pass without proving an entire screen's acceptance criteria. This report does not promote a ledger row merely because a screenshot visits it.
Known limits
The nightly evidence receipt was not green at preparation time. No controlled User Requirement is yet recorded as fully validated. A complete requirement-level conclusion must come from the controlled validation-report reconciliation, not from this illustrated companion.
Revalidation
Reassess this evidence when the UI journey, approval semantics, permissions, schema, document revision behavior, deployment configuration or external interfaces change. This report identifies the exact tested source; it is not a claim about an unspecified later release.
Full-suite deviation / latest run at ac5713498
One accessibility failure remains outside this passing story
Accessibility
A manufacturer releases with the keyboard: the existing Axe assertion reports serious text-contrast failures in the approval controls. Candidate text/monograms measured 3.52:1 and role controls 4.18:1 against the 4.5:1 requirement. The assertion remains enabled; the complete run is not qualifying.
Four earlier functional failures now pass
The fresh complete run passed frozen first-release withdrawal, starting a successor release, the unavailable add-device explanation, and the two-release correction-successor journey. The upload step was corrected to wait for transfer completion and the authoritative document row before editing or committing the release. These results supersede the four functional failures recorded at 92578a21e.
Approval-chain checks
The PRRC, authorised representative, importer and distributor obligations passed in this full run. These checks demonstrate their named assertions, not complete coverage of every screen or controlled requirement.

Client adoption record / intentionally unapproved
Use this evidence in your own tool-validation record
1. Confirm your intended use
Record your organisation, MDIS environment and version, intended users, workflows and the records you rely on. Identify which parts of this demonstrated workflow apply to your use and which additional workflows need evidence.
2. Check configuration and differences
Compare your roles, approval policy, recipients, integrations and retention settings with the recorded test conditions. Record deviations and any additional checks on your configured environment. The supplier's synthetic test environment does not establish your local configuration.
3. Record your conclusion
Document acceptance criteria, applicable evidence, unresolved deviations, their impact and any required actions. Attach this report by its evidence-index hash. Keep the decision proportionate to the intended use and your quality-system process.
